Hi, I noticed that in my collection, a number of tracks show up twice. But the only difference seems to be a '|' after the second artist listing.

See attached.

What causes this?

That's because your tracks have different <Album Artist> values.

- Go into the entry displaying the |
- Right-click the track > open the tag editor
- Remove the | on the tag to make it uniform with the other value if that's how you want it.

Thank you. I looked at it in more detail.

The entries are in the same location in Explorer with only one entry.

I believe it may be because the album artist is written "Kane Brown|; Kane Brown." So the '; ' symbol seems to split it into two different artist categories—and yes, one of the artists has ' |' after it.
